PrepQuip® seeking a dynamic, hands-on full-time Junior Process Engineer to join our growing engineering team. This role will involve extensive fieldwork and operational exposure, including on-site pilot plant test work as well as office-based equipment preparation and maintenance responsibilities. It’s the perfect opportunity for a technically minded individual looking to develop practical skills and contribute meaningfully to real-world mining and mineral processing projects. Duties & Responsibilities
Site Duties
- Conduct pilot plant test work to gather operational data for plant designs.
- Plan and execute delivery, setup, and operation of pilot plant equipment.
- Perform equipment maintenance and troubleshooting in-field.
- Manage scheduling and maintain effective communication with the client and mine personnel.
- Record field data and compile structured test work reports.
- Ensure compliance with site-specific health, safety, and environmental regulations
Office Based Duties
- Maintain and repair pilot equipment after site campaigns.
- Plan and implement upgrades or modifications to pilot plant units.
- Support preparation for upcoming test campaigns (logistics, readiness, improvements).
- Assist in technical documentation and internal process discussions
- Provide feedback to the process engineer(s) regarding observations made during test work and suggestions to order to avoid potential pitfalls and to improve efficiency, reliability, and performance of PrepQuip equipment.
Desired Experience & Qualification
Education
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in chemical engineering or metallurgical engineering.
Experience
At least 2 years’ experience in the mineral processing or mining industry, with proven experience in flotation processes.
